The specific terms of the condition of approval is as follows: "ConocoPhillips agrees to pay an Industrial Job Training and Educational Support Fee to Contra Costa County in the amount of $100,000 on January 1, 2008, $200,000 on January 1, 2009, and $200,000 on January 1, 2010. Payment shall be made at the beginning of each one year period. The fee shall be deposited for programs and services which support education, career training, and life skills. The fee shall be deposited in a dedicated account to be used, upon approval by the Board of Supervisors, for programs and services which support the educational, career training, and life skills development of Contra Costa County youth and young adults in preparation for careers that support the economic vitality of Contra Costa County including those in industry and manufacturing. The intent of this condition is to provide an appropriate level of funding that can be used for programs and services which focus on developing the knowledge, skills, abilities and employment readiness that are necessary in order to enter various job training programs including those in the industrial and manufacturing sectors." A. The disbursement of $75,000 from this fund to the Open Opportunities Future Build Project would achieve the objectives of the condition of approval as described in this Board Order. The Open Opportunities Future Build Project is to provide for a minimum of twenty East County young adults with sixteen weeks of pre-apprenticeship training in the building trades, solar theory, construction, and installation. To provide a life changing experience for the trainees that leads to re-engagement in the workforce and post-secondary educational opportunities. The pre-apprenticeship training (classroom and laboratory) will be married to practical applications in coordination with Habitat East Bay, Rebuilding Together, and the PACF. B. The disbursement of $75,000 from this fund to the New Horizons would achieve the objectives of the condition of approval as described in this Board Order. The New Horizons is to provide on-going employment services, life skills development and career related training to Rodeo, Crockett, Tormey, Bayo Vista, Port Costa and Hercules area residents. Since 2006 New Horizons has helped with job searches, resume writing, job fairs, on site classes and life skills development programs.
